WordPressプラグインは多すぎるとどうなるか?(決定版ガイド)
John Turner
ジョン・ターナー
WordPressサイトを精密に調整されたエンジンだと考えてください。プラグインはパフォーマンスパーツを追加するようなものです。それらはパワーをブーストし、新しい機能を追加できます。
しかし、どんなエンジンでも、改造が多すぎたり、間違った種類を追加したりすると、パフォーマンスが低下する可能性があります。
あなたのプラグインはウェブサイトを改善していますか、それとも遅くしていますか?
WordPressプラグインがウェブサイトにどのように影響するかを調査しましょう。これにより、サイトのパフォーマンスを最適化するためにインストールすべき数が正確にわかります!
主なポイントは次のとおりです:
- 品質は量より重要:適切にコーディングされたプラグインは、数がいくつあってもサイトを遅くしません
- 平均的なサイトは20〜30個のプラグインを使用:より機能豊富なサイトでは、問題なく50個以上のプラグインを簡単に使用できます
- フロントエンドプラグインがパフォーマンスに最も影響します:ページビルダーや画像ギャラリーは、バックエンドツールよりも読み込み速度に影響します
- 定期的なメンテナンスが不可欠:パフォーマンスをテストし、未使用のプラグインを削除し、すべてを最新の状態に保ちます
- プラグインの最適化はリソースを節約します:WPCodeのようなツールを使用して、可能な場合は複数のプラグインをコードスニペットに置き換えます
目次
クイックサマリー:WordPressプラグインは多すぎるとどうなるか?
なぜ私たちを信頼するのか?
Duplicatorでは、WordPressウェブサイトの所有者がサイトのパフォーマンスを最適化するのを長年支援してきました。プラグインの管理とウェブサイトの高速で信頼性の高い状態の維持という課題を理解しています。
150万人以上が、WordPressサイトの管理にDuplicatorを信頼しています。それは、私たちが物事を簡単かつ効果的にすることに焦点を当てているからです。
このガイドは私たちの経験から生まれたもので、適切なプラグインを取得し、ウェブサイトをスムーズに実行し続けるための、シンプルで信頼性の高いアドバイスを提供するように設計されています!
WordPressプラグインとは?
WordPressプラグインは、WordPressウェブサイトの機能を拡張する小さなソフトウェアアドオンです。これらは、コアWordPressソフトウェアに含まれていない追加の機能、ツール、またはカスタマイズオプションを提供します。
これらは、お問い合わせフォーム、SEO最適化、セキュリティ強化、eコマース機能、ソーシャルメディア連携などを処理できます。
WordPressプラグインはどのように役立ちますか?
プラグインは、お使いの携帯電話にアプリをインストールするのと同様に、WordPressウェブサイトをユニークにするのに役立ちます。
WordPressはオープンソースのコンテンツ管理システム(CMS)であり、ウェブ開発者は他の人が利用できる新しいプラグインを作成できます。これらのプラグインは、特定のニーズを満たすように調整された追加機能とツールを提供し、ウェブサイトをパーソナライズすることを可能にします。
いくつか例を見てみましょう。
WordPressには組み込みのサイトエディターが用意されているため、ウェブサイトの構築を開始できます。ただし、ページビルダープラグインの方がはるかに使いやすい場合があります。
SeedProdのようなページビルダーを使用すると、新しいデザイン要素をページにドラッグアンドドロップできます。WordPressテーマエディターも付属しているため、SeedProdを使用すると、サイト全体を思いどおりの外観と機能になるまでカスタマイズできます。

ブログを運営している場合でも、eコマースサイトを運営している場合でも、お問い合わせフォームが必要になるでしょう。WordPressにはこの機能が単独で備わっていないため、WPFormsのようなお問い合わせフォームプラグインのインストールを検討できます。

一部のプラグインは、より大規模なWordPressメンテナンスタスクを処理することもできます。新しいウェブホスティングプロバイダーに移行する予定がある場合は、Duplicatorを使用して、データ損失なしでサイトを簡単に移行できます。

Duplicatorプラグインをインストールした後、ファイルをエクスポートしてデータベースを手動で移動し、新しいサーバーに移動することを心配する必要はありません。サイトのバックアップを作成し、新しい場所にドラッグアンドドロップするだけです。
WordPressで複数のプラグインを使用できますか?
はい、WordPressでは複数のプラグインをインストールできます。公式のWordPressプラグインディレクトリで何千ものプラグインが利用可能であるため、サイトを最も効果的に強化するプラグインを選択する柔軟性があります。
ただし、ウェブサイトの所有者としては、プラグインをインストールしすぎる可能性があるかどうか疑問に思うかもしれません。
プラグインが多いとWordPressは遅くなりますか?
プラグインは、コードが不十分な場合、WordPressサイトを遅くする可能性があります。多くのWordPressユーザーは、プラグインの数が読み込み速度に影響すると考えていますが、質の方が重要です。
慎重に選択すれば、多くのプラグインをインストールしても、サイトを高いレベルで機能させ続けることができます。
プラグインがWordPressウェブサイトに影響を与える方法
すべてのプラグインがパフォーマンスに目に見える影響を与えるわけではありません。特に、最適化されており軽量な場合はそうです。ただし、プラグインはそれぞれ異なるため、それぞれがウェブサイトに独自の影響を与えます。
ページビルダーや画像ギャラリーのような一部のプラグインは、ウェブサイトのフロントエンドで動作します。これらは、読み込み速度とパフォーマンスに影響を与える可能性がはるかに高くなります。
逆に、バックアッププラグインがインストールされている場合があります。Duplicatorのようなツールは、管理画面でバックアップを作成しているときや、その他のバックエンドタスクを実行しているときにのみ読み込まれます。フロントエンドの訪問者は、読み込み速度の違いに気づかない可能性が高いです。
別の種類のプラグインは、管理エリアとフロントエンドの両方で読み込まれます。SEOプラグインやセキュリティプラグインを使用している場合は、これらがパフォーマンスに影響を与えているかどうかを分析することが重要です。
プラグインがサイトのパフォーマンスレベルを低下させる可能性のある方法はいくつかあります。
追加のHTTPリクエストが必要になる
- 特定のWordPressプラグインは、ウェブサイトに新しいJavaScriptまたはCSSファイルを追加する場合があります。これらを処理するために、ウェブブラウザは複数のリクエストを送信する必要があり、ページの読み込み時間が長くなります。
余分なデータベースクエリを送信する
- プラグインをインストールすると、MySQLデータベースに接続され、関連記事やユーザーデータなどの必要な情報を取得します。これらのクエリが多すぎると、パフォーマンスに悪影響を与える可能性があります。
サーバーリソースを過剰に消費する
- 壊れたリンクチェッカーのようなプラグインはバックグラウンドで実行され、リソースを過剰に消費する可能性があります。これにより、サーバーが過負荷になる可能性があります。
セキュリティ上の脆弱性を追加する
- プラグインのコードが不十分な場合、ハッカーはあなたのサイトを侵害しやすくなります。WordPressのセキュリティを強化するためには、プラグインを最も評判が良く、評価の高いオプションに限定することが重要です。
これらの問題は修正が難しいように思えるかもしれませんが、多くのプラグインがアクティブであっても、WordPressサイトを簡単に高速化できます。
WordPressプラグインは多すぎるとどうなるか?
制限すべきWordPressプラグインの正確な数はありません。一般的に、ウェブサイトの機能と機能を最大化するために必要な数だけインストールするのが最善です。これにより、WordPressの柔軟性を最大限に活用できます。
平均的なWordPressサイトでは、一度に20〜30個のプラグインがインストールされている場合があります。より多くの機能が必要な場合、これは簡単に50以上に増える可能性があります。
ただし、任意のプラグインをインストールすべきではないことに注意してください。サイトに多くのプラグインを追加する前に、いくつかの調査を行うのが最善です。
サイトを遅くしないプラグインの見つけ方
- 人気のプラグインを選択する
評判の良いソースからプラグインを選択し、ユーザーレビューを読み、定期的に更新され、WordPressのバージョンと互換性があることを確認してください。
- プラグインのパフォーマンスを評価する
パフォーマンス監視ツールを使用して、各プラグインがウェブサイトの読み込み時間に与える影響をテストします。パフォーマンスに大きな影響を与えるプラグインは削除または置き換えてください。
- プラグインの使用を最適化する
未使用または冗長なプラグインを無効化または削除します。さらに、複数の機能を提供する代替手段を検討して、多数のプラグインを削減します。
- 量より質を優先する
類似した機能を持つ多くのプラグインをインストールするのではなく、必要な機能を提供する、コードが適切で信頼性の高いプラグインの使用に焦点を当てます。
WordPress.orgで新しいプラグインを検索する場合は、必ず星評価とレビューを確認してください。

プラグインのメインページには、現在それを使用しているウェブサイトの数が表示されます。ソフトウェアが最後に更新された時期を確認することも良い考えです。古いプラグインは、セキュリティリスクやパフォーマンスの問題を引き起こす可能性が高くなります。

場合によっては、無料プラグインにはない追加機能が有料プラグインで提供されることがあります。この場合、会社を調査し、あなたのような他のユーザーから高く推奨されていることを確認してください。
WordPressでプラグインを整理する方法
コードの悪いプラグインがサイトの速度やユーザーエクスペリエンスに悪影響を与えているのではないかと心配しているかもしれません。ウェブサイトのパフォーマンスを向上させるために、プラグインを整理する方法をご紹介します!
手順は次のとおりです。
- ステップ1:ウェブサイトのパフォーマンスをテストする:IsItWPのスピードテストなどのツールを使用して、読み込み速度の問題を特定します
- ステップ2:ステージングエリアを作成する:ライブサイトを中断しないように、安全なテスト環境をセットアップします
- ステップ3:遅いプラグインのトラブルシューティング:すべてのプラグインを無効にし、1つずつ再度有効にして、問題のあるプラグインを特定します
- ステップ4:プラグインの代替品を見つける:遅いプラグインをより良い代替品に置き換えるか、WPCodeスニペットを使用して同様の機能を実現します
- ステップ5:変更をライブサイトに移行する:Duplicatorを使用して、最適化されたステージングサイトをライブウェブサイトに安全に転送します
- ステップ6:不要になったプラグインデータをクリーンアップする:古いプラグインが残した孤立したデータベースの肥大化をスキャンします
ステップ1:ウェブサイトのパフォーマンスをテストする
まず、ページ速度に問題があるかどうかを確認する必要があります。ウェブサイトをテストするには、IsItWPのウェブサイトスピードテストのようなツールを使用できます。

ウェブサイトのURLを入力するだけです。その後、IsItWPがサイトを無料で分析します。読み込み時間、ページサイズ、リクエスト数が表示されます。

一般的に、読み込み時間を2秒未満にすることを目指すのが最善です。これより高い場合は注意が必要です。
そうでなければ、訪問者はブログ記事を読んだり、WooCommerceストアから商品を購入したりする前に、すぐにサイトを離れてしまう可能性があります。
ステップ2:ステージングエリアを作成する
ライブウェブサイトでプラグイントラブルシューティングを開始したくはありません。なぜなら、ソフトウェアの競合、グリッチ、その他のエラーを引き起こす可能性があるからです。
ステージングサイトを作成することで、ウェブサイトのクローンコピーを安全に編集できます。問題が解決したら、変更をライブにすることができます。
初心者にとって、WordPressウェブサイトを手動でエクスポートしてローカルステージングエリアにアップロードするのは理想的ではありません。
このプロセスを容易にするために、私は Duplicator Proを使用しています。このプラグインを使用すると、ライブサイトをすばやくバックアップし、ステージングサイトに変換できます。
まず、サイト全体のバックアップを作成します。

次に、新しいステージングサイトを構築します。作成したばかりのバックアップを選択し、一意の管理者カラースキームを選択します。

Duplicatorは、ウェブサイト全体を別の場所にコピーします。ライブサイトと同じ認証情報を使用してログインします。

ステップ3:遅いプラグインのトラブルシューティングを行う
ステージングサイトの準備ができたら、プラグインページに移動します。ここでは、Duplicatorがライブサイトからすべてのプラグインを自動的にインポートしたことがわかります。

非アクティブなプラグインはすべて削除することをお勧めします。次に、すべてのアクティブなプラグインを非アクティブ化します。これにより、1つずつアクティブ化し、パフォーマンスの問題がないか確認しながら進めることができます。
左上隅にある一括操作 » 非アクティブ化をクリックします。

これで、すべてのプラグインを確認し、1つずつ再アクティブ化できます。プラグインをアクティブ化した後、サイトのフロントエンドを開き、読み込み速度を確認してください。
処理時間が大幅に遅くなる原因となるプラグインを見つけた場合は、非アクティブ化して削除してください。
ステップ4:プラグインの代替品を見つける
問題のあるプラグインを削除したら、同じ機能をどのように取り戻すか疑問に思っているかもしれません。
簡単な解決策の1つは、同様のプラグインをインストールすることです。ただし、高品質のプラグインが見つからず、同じパフォーマンスの問題を引き起こすのではないかと心配になるかもしれません。
これらの問題を回避するには、コードスニペットをウェブサイトに追加します。これらは、プラグインと同じタスクを実行できるPHPコードの小さな断片です。
いくつかの異なるプラグインをコードスニペットで置き換えたい場合は、WPCodeをインストールしてください。このプラグインを使用すると、コードスニペットを使用してウェブサイトに簡単に機能を追加できます。

WPCodeを使用すると、使用するプラグインの数を減らし、サイトのパフォーマンスを向上させることができます。100以上の既製のコードスニペットが付属しており、さまざまなウェブサイト機能を追加できます。さらに、カスタムスニペットを追加することもできます。

必要なものを追加したら、すべてのスニペットを1つのダッシュボードから管理できます。

これにより、不要なプラグインをインストールすることなく、ウェブサイトに簡単に機能を追加できます。コードに精通している必要もありません!
ステップ5:変更をライブサイトに移行する
WordPressサイトをクリーンアップしたら、これらの変更をライブにする時間です。Duplicatorを使用すると、ステージングエリアのバックアップを作成することから始めることができます。
これを行うには、Duplicator Pro » バックアップ » 新規追加に移動します。

バックアップに名前を付けて、次へをクリックします。Duplicatorがウェブサイト全体をスキャンして問題がないか確認します。サイトバックアップの構築を続行する前に、通知を確認してください。

次に、Duplicatorがバックアップを作成します。ダウンロードするには、バックアップページに移動し、ダウンロード » アーカイブ(zip)をクリックします。

この時点で、ライブWordPressサイトを開き、Duplicator Pro » バックアップのインポートに移動します。ここで、アーカイブファイルをアップロードします。
Duplicatorが残りのインストールプロセスを案内します。その後、ライブサイトは更新されたバージョンに置き換えられます。プラグインはクリーンアップされ、サイトの読み込みがはるかに速くなります!
ステップ6:不要になったプラグインデータをクリーンアップする
プラグインを削除しても、完全に削除されるとは限りません。多くのプラグインは、サイトから削除した後でも、データベーステーブル、オプション、トランジェントを残します。
その残ったデータは何も役に立ちません。ただそこにあり、スペースを占有し、クエリを遅くするだけです。
DB Optimizerを実行して確認します。データベースの健全性を0〜100のスコアで5つの領域にわたって評価します。これには、古いプラグインの残骸を最も多く含む可能性のあるオートロードサイズとテーブルオーバーヘッドが含まれます。

スコアが肥大化を示している場合は、一括でクリーンアップできます。

このステップは、サイトを運営している期間が長ければ長いほど重要になります。長年にわたって多数のプラグインをテストおよび削除したサイトは、現在、新しいインストールと同じプラグインを実行しているサイトよりも、多くの孤立したデータを持つことになります。
よくある質問(FAQ)
どのプラグインがWordPressサイトの速度を低下させていますか?
WordPressサイトのプラグインが原因で遅くなっているかどうかは、IsItWPのスピードテストのようなツールで確認できます。次に、サイトをステージングエリアに移動し、すべてのプラグインを無効化します。パフォーマンスの問題がないか確認しながら、1つずつ再度有効化していきます。
問題のあるプラグインを特定して削除したら、DB Optimizerでデータベーススキャンを実行して、残った肥大化したデータをキャッチします。
WordPressプラグインのアップデートでサイトが壊れることはありますか?
プラグイン開発者が通常のアップデート中にバグやソフトウェアの競合を見逃している可能性があります。互換性の問題がないか確認するには、まずローカルのステージングサイトでアップデートを実行してください。問題がなければ、ライブサイトをアップデートできます。ただし、万が一の場合に簡単にサイトをロールバックできるように、事前にバックアップを保存することを検討してください。
WordPressの理想的なプラグイン数はいくつですか?
WordPressに最適なプラグインの数は決まっていません。信頼性が高く、適切にコーディングされたプラグインのみを使用していれば、パフォーマンスの問題に直面することはないかもしれません。プラグインに関しては、量より質を考えてください。
ホスティングプランで実行できるプラグインの数に制限はありますか?
間接的です。共有ホスティングは利用可能なメモリと処理能力が少ないため、プラグインを多用したサイトは、マネージドWordPressホスティングよりもリソース制限に達しやすくなります。40以上のプラグインを実行していて、動作が遅くなっていることに気づいた場合は、ホスティングをアップグレードすることで、必要なプラグインを削除するよりも早く問題が解決する可能性があります。
プラグインを削除せずに無効化した場合、サイトに影響はありますか?
無効化されたプラグインはコードの実行を停止するため、ページの読み込み速度が遅くなることはありません。しかし、アクティブだったときのデータがデータベースに残っている可能性があります。再アクティブ化する予定がない場合は、削除してください。後でDB Optimizerのようなツールを実行して、残ったデータがクリーンアップされなかったものをキャッチしてください。
量より質
サイトが遅すぎたり速すぎたりするような、プラグインの魔法の数は存在しません。60個の優れたコードで書かれたプラグインを持つサイトは、10個の悪いコードで書かれたプラグインを持つサイトよりも簡単にパフォーマンスを発揮できます。
重要なのは、各プラグインが何をしているか、どのように構築されているか、そしてサイトでの場所を維持する価値があるかどうかです。
インストールする前にテストしてください。使用していないものは削除してください。クリーンアップの後、DB Optimizerを実行して、古いプラグインがデータベースに残したものをすべてクリアしてください。
そうすれば、数が問題ではなくなります。
プラグインのトラブルシューティングのためにステージングエリアを簡単に作成する必要がありますか?ワンクリックステージングと無料のDB Optimizerを備えたDuplicator Proをダウンロードしてください!
WordPressサイトを強化するための評価の高いプラグインをお探しですか?こちらが当社のトップピックです: